What action can significantly enhance the effectiveness of chest compressions during CPR?

The action that significantly enhances the effectiveness of chest compressions during CPR is ensuring adequate timing and speed. Chest compressions are most effective when they adhere to recommended guidelines, which suggest a rate of 100 to 120 compressions per minute and a depth of at least 2 inches for adults. Maintaining the correct timing and speed allows for optimal blood flow to vital organs, particularly the brain and heart, which is crucial for survival until advanced medical assistance arrives. If compressions are too slow or inadequately timed, the blood flow generated may be insufficient to support the patient’s needs.

In contrast, while rescue breaths and the use of an AED are important components of the overall resuscitation process, they do not specifically enhance the effectiveness of chest compressions themselves. Abdominal thrusts are a technique used for choking emergencies rather than for CPR, addressing a different life-threatening situation. Thus, focusing on the timing and speed of chest compressions directly impacts the quality and effectiveness of CPR.
